The Normal University Pioneers will take on the Williamsville Bullets in a tournament on Friday. Normal University will be looking to extend their current 16-game winning streak.
On Tuesday, Normal University was able to grind out a solid victory over Sacred Heart-Griffin, taking the game 2-0.
Normal University easily took the first set, but they let things get interesting in the other.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 25-13, 25-16.
Meanwhile, Williamsville earned a 2-0 win over Maroa-Forsyth on Thursday. The Bullets haven't had any issues with the Trojans recently, as the game was their sixth consecutive victory against them.
Williamsville not only won, but also showed off some consistency: they kept Maroa-Forsyth between 18 and 19 points across their sets. The final score came out to 25-18, 25-19.
Normal University's win bumped their record up to 24-4. As for Williamsville, their victory bumped their record up to 14-9.
